Turkey to export Ambarlı Port model to Turkmenistan

Turkey’s President Abdullah Gül and his Turkmen counterpart Gurbanguly Berdimuhamedov met in an Istanbul port yesterday for a special meeting to oversee plans for a port along the Turkmenistan shore in the Caspian Sea.

Berdimuhamedov and Gül were given information about the Ambarlı Port located on Istanbul’s Beylikdüzü shore in a meeting closed to the press. Upon the request of Berdimuhamedov the two officials reviewed a model port and Berdimuhamedov, who is preparing to build a new port, demanded to see details of the port onsite, the Hürriyet Daily News has learned.

Turkey’s Economy Minister Zafer Çağlayan also attended the meeting where Hakan Genç, president of Turkey’s prominent shipping Arkas Holding Port Services Group, lead a presentation for the trio.

High security measures were taken around the port during the meeting. Gül welcomed Berdimuhamedov at the airport and accompanied him to the port by car.

Gül and Berdimuhamedov then left the port by boat. President Gül was expected to host a dinner in honor of his Turkmen counterpart yesterday evening.

Berdimuhamedow visited Istanbul in March in an effort to strengthen economic ties between Turkey and his country.

On May 15 Berdimuhamedow also received Hakan Fidan, undersecretary of the Turkish National Intelligence Agency (MİT), in Ashkhabad.
